Introducing Open GApps for Stock
This package aims to help everyone that wants to integrate updates to the GApps into their ROM without the risks of Titanium Backup.
It was originally a fork of the work of TKruzze and it's now part of the Open GApps project.
Some things changed from the old PA GApps package to accommodate the installation on stock ROMs. The largest part of the changes is not visible to the user, but I would like to list them here:
• All the libchrome libs from /system/lib and /system/lib64 are now removed.
• The sizes of the apps are now directly measured from the zip, thus resulting in a more accurate estimation of the occupied space.
• The Google Email client (the one that became a stub following an update on the Play store) will be removed if Gmail is going to be installed.
• Android System WebView has been added to the Stock package.

The gapps-config functionality is still here and can be used to exclude some apps or to reduce the package to a smaller size.

GApps for Stock joined the Open GApps project and became Open GApps for Stock

It's just like the standard Open GApps stock package with the added ability to flash over Stock ROMs. This new package is called "fornexus" and is intended to use on Nexus devices with Stock ROMs from Google. Open GApps for stock is now included in the main code of the OpenGApps project, so you can now flash the stock package or smaller ones directly on your Nexus device. The compatibility with other ROMs is not guaranteed, but you can ask for help here (and not in the Open GApps thread) providing the debug logs (found in the same folder of the ZIP file) and I can tell you if your problem derives from a complete incompatibility or can be solved by me.

Thanks to the joining with the Open GApps project, this package is now available for both arm and arm64 devices, from Android 4.4 KitKat to Android 5.1 Lollipop.
Download:
You can find the latest version from the website OpenGApps.org
You can download now any package and if a Stock ROM is detected, it will switch to the "for Stock" mode.

GApps are meant to be installed on top of AOSP ROMs that do not include already some of the Google Apps. Your ROM is not an AOSP ROM, but my package is meant to be installed on top of Stock ROMs, that already include GApps. The problem is that your ROM not only includes some GApps, but they're also in the wrong location, and installing a GApps package would bring to conflicts. I updated my package to remove the GApps installed in your ROM too, so that there should be no more FCs. Also you'll gain another 34MB of space to include even more GApps to your config (you don't have to exclude TalkBack and Messenger anymore if you want). The updated package is currently uploading and will be available tomorrow or later today, depending on your timezone.
